How To Fix /PF1/MSG_MBC007 - Sender ID &1 determined for Multi-Bank Connectivity message &2


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/PF1/MSG_MBC -

  • Message number: 007

  • Message text: Sender ID &1 determined for Multi-Bank Connectivity message &2

    The SAP error message /PF1/MSG_MBC007 is related to the Multi-Bank Connectivity (MBC) functionality in SAP. This error typically indicates that there is an issue with the Sender ID that has been determined for a specific MBC message. Here’s a breakdown of the cause, potential solutions, and related information:

    Cause:

    1. Incorrect Sender ID Configuration: The Sender ID may not be correctly configured in the system. This could be due to missing or incorrect entries in the configuration settings for Multi-Bank Connectivity.
    2. Message Type Issues: The message type being processed may not be compatible with the Sender ID that has been determined.
    3. Mapping Issues: There may be issues with the mapping of the Sender ID to the corresponding bank or communication channel.
    4. Authorization Issues: The user or system may not have the necessary authorizations to process the message with the determined Sender ID.

    Solution:

    1. Check Sender ID Configuration:

      • Navigate to the configuration settings for Multi-Bank Connectivity in SAP.
      • Verify that the Sender ID is correctly defined and matches the expected format.
      • Ensure that the Sender ID is associated with the correct bank and communication channel.
    2. Review Message Type:

      • Check the message type being processed and ensure it is compatible with the Sender ID.
      • If necessary, adjust the message type or Sender ID configuration to ensure compatibility.
    3. Mapping Verification:

      • Review the mapping of Sender IDs to banks and communication channels.
      • Ensure that the mappings are correctly set up in the system.
    4. Authorization Check:

      • Verify that the user or system has the necessary authorizations to process the MBC messages.
      • If needed, adjust the authorization settings to allow for the processing of the message.
    5. Consult Documentation:

      •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for Multi-Bank Connectivity to understand the specific requirements and configurations needed for Sender IDs.
    6. Contact SAP Support:

      • If the issue persists after checking the above points,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ance.

    Related Information:

    • Multi-Bank Connectivity (MBC): This is a solution that allows companies to connect with multiple banks for payment processing and cash management.
    • Sender ID: This is a unique identifier used to specify the source of a message in the MBC framework.
    • Message Types: Different types of messages (e.g., payment instructions, status messages) may have specific requirements regarding Sender IDs.
